IBC Tank Label – Large Format (210×148 mm)



IBC tanks require clear, large-format labeling to display hazard information, content identification, and compliance data from a distance. Small or low-contrast labels are easily missed during handling, forklift movement, or safety inspections. Standard adhesives also struggle on textured IBC surfaces, leading to edge lift or label loss.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Details |
|---|---|
| Label Size | 210 × 148 mm (A5) |
| Material | Synthetic or coated paper (application-based) |
| Adhesive Type | High-tack industrial acrylic |
| Surface Finish | Matte, low-glare |
| Substrate Compatibility | HDPE IBC tanks, composite containers |
| Weather Resistance | Moderate to high (material dependent) |
| Print Compatibility | Flexo, Digital, Thermal Transfer |
| Thickness | 80–120 microns |
| Shelf Life | 12–18 months |
